What Is an Immigration Bond
An immigration bond is a monetary guarantee that allows a detained immigrant to be released from ICE holding while their immigration matter advances through the courts. Comparable to a bail bond in the criminal process, an immigration bond guarantees that the person will appear at all appointed immigration court hearings. There are two primary kinds of immigration bonds: delivery bonds and voluntary departure bonds. A delivery bond enables the detained individual to be let out so they can have quality time with loved ones and meet with their attorney while awaiting their hearing. A voluntary departure bond permits the individual to depart the nation voluntarily by a set timeframe, with the bond total given back upon exiting the country.
The sum of an immigration bond may fluctuate considerably, often spanning from $1,500 to $25,000 or more, contingent upon the circumstances of the case. Factors including the detainee’s criminal background, risk of flight, ties to the local community, and immigration standing all impact the bond total decided by an immigration judge. An immigration attorney has the ability to additionally identify early on whether a incarcerated person is even eligible for bond — a key preliminary step that families commonly fail to consider. Particular immigration offenses automatically bar an individual from bond eligibility, such as aggravated felony convictions and terrorism-related charges. Without this knowledge, loved ones may waste precious time and resources seeking a bond hearing that was never a realistic path. How an Attorney Can Reduce Bond Amounts
In a lot of cases, the initial bond figure set by ICE is unreasonably high, imposing an enormous economic strain on loved ones who are currently facing hardships. An immigration bond legal representative can seek a bond redetermination hearing before an immigration judge to make the case for a more reasonable bond figure. During this hearing, the legal representative puts forward proof and legal arguments to establish that a reduced bond is appropriate given the respondent’s case.
The process necessitates strategic preparation and a deep awareness of what immigration judges consider when determining bond amounts. Who is eligible to receive an immigration bond in Ellington, CT?
Not all detained individuals are eligible for an immigration bond. Eligibility hinges on a number of factors, including the type of the immigration charges, criminal history, and whether the detainee presents a threat to the community or a flight risk. People under mandatory detention on account of certain criminal convictions or security concerns may not be granted a bond. What happens if the immigration bond conditions are not met in Ellington, CT?
If the party freed on an immigration bond neglects to present themselves at their appointed immigration court proceedings or violates the terms of their release, the bond will be forfeited, which means the entire bond sum will not be returned to the party who put up it. Additionally, the held individual might be subject to re-arrest, and their failure to comply can unfavorably influence the resolution of their immigration proceedings.
